Работа с множество хранилища от различни сървъри

Имам две хранилища: едно в github и друго в Bitbucket.
Объркан съм. Използвайки git Bash, как мога да избера с кое отдалечено хранилище искам да работя? Има ли лесен начин за превключване между тях? (Вече имам моя проект на отдалечен сървър).

Актуализация

Мога да „добавя“ две хранилища със следната команда:

git add remote Repository_URL  

Сега, ако го направя

git remote -v  

Показва ми както хранилищата, така и техните URL адреси.

Сега трябва да знам как да избера един от тях, с който да работя.


person PlayHardGoPro    schedule 23.08.2015    source източник


Отговори (1)


Посочвате отдалеченото име в конкретна git команда. Например, ако се наричаха github и bitbucket:

git pull github master
git pull bitbucket master

git fetch bitbucket

git push github master

и т.н.

Можете също така да укажете дистанционно за всеки клон по подразбиране във вашия конфигурационен файл, ако желаете.

person Aaron Brager    schedule 23.08.2015